The Administrator shall serve as Baylor Scott & White System Physician Informatics Leader of the Clinical Transformation Program .

Role & Responsibilities:

As System Physician Informatics Leader, the

Administrator is responsible for providing complete oversight and direction to the Program, including:

 

• Assists to advance the BSWH ambition to be the trusted leader, educator and innovator in

value-based care delivery, customer experience and affordability;

• Accountable to the CMIO or their designee in the BSWH Office of the CMIO, including

the Director of Physician Informatics;

• Become a skilled proficient user of the technology including participation with additional

EHR learning;

• Be an accountable change agent, influencing peers and others to promote EHR

utilization;

• Support all stages of development, implementation, training, optimization and utilization

of an enterprise-wide, standardized EHR and other HIT efforts of BSWH;

• Become familiar with the processes, governance and timelines for the implementation of

EHR upgrades, enhancements and organizational initiatives;

• Provide guidance in workflow design and helping define aspects of the build, such as

order sets, clinical decision support and physician documentation tools;

• Understand the future state provider workflow for the enterprise, specialty or function

and actively lead in its promotion and adaptation;

• Support regulatory and organizational policies regarding use of the technology;

• Furnish physician informatics input into system specialty councils; safety, quality,

regulatory, efficiency, and/or financial initiatives; and BSWH Information Services (IS)

work processes as needed;

• Actively lead in EHR communication and adoption efforts among all medical staff

members;

• Support Informatics Operational Advocates (OAs) in prioritizing and communicating

enhancement and configuration change requests from end users;

• Being amongst the first to attend application training to develop knowledge and assist in

reviewing training plans;

• Present/sponsor educational sessions for medical staff;

• Help define physician satisfaction and EHR ease of use metrics and be responsible for

their improvement on an enterprise level;

Assist in production of regular reports of outcomes of EHR adoption efforts among

medical staff members;

• Attend scheduled meetings;

• Attend seminars/meetings as necessary for keeping current on EHR/HIT;

• Being a super user to colleagues – support at implementations and upgrades, gathering

feedback from physicians and working with build analysts regarding issues.

BC/BE in Emergency Medicine

Active Texas Medical License & DEA

Previous Informatics experience
